Highspire Launches HX Mayakoba 2026: A Luxury Retreat for Construction Leaders Focused on Scaling and Building Wealth

Exclusive Client-Only Event: Highspire’s HX Mayakoba 2026

Highspire will host HX Mayakoba 2026, an exclusive, client-only retreat from January 21–25, 2026. The event, only for Highspire clients, is designed for construction company owners building self-managed businesses, exploring new construction business ideas, and creating generational wealth through real estate.

Mornings are dedicated to workshops and strategy sessions, while afternoons and evenings are reserved for networking, conversation, and enjoying the resort’s tropical setting. This deliberate pacing gives attendees the space not only to absorb new strategies, but to connect with experts who know what “good” looks like—opening the door to unhurried, candid conversations, direct feedback, and tactical, experience-driven advice.

 

Why the Right Room Matters

Every attendee will be an owner of a construction company, construction consulting firm, or on the same journey—working toward a business that runs without constant oversight and builds wealth through real estate. The conversations go beyond theory; you’ll be connecting with peers who have already navigated many of the challenges you face and are open to sharing their insights. 

You’ll also have access to experts in sales, marketing, investing, tax strategy, and artificial intelligence—disciplines critical to scaling faster, working smarter, and building long-term wealth. With guidance from an experienced construction business coach, owners can apply these strategies directly to their companies.

The retreat will take place from January 21–25, 2026, at the 5-Star Fairmont Mayakoba in Mexico’s Riviera Maya, providing an inspiring backdrop for immersive learning, networking, and strategy sessions.

What Our Clients Will Take Away

By the end of the retreat, participants will leave with a 90-day, 1-year, 3-year, and 10-year plan for both their company and investments, along with actionable construction business ideas and a trusted network that continues to add value long after the event.

Tos Alpha Fund Details Strategic Alpha Approach to Long-Term Investment in African Capital Markets

The Tos Alpha Fund (TAF) has officially declared an end to the short-term speculative capital era in Nigeria, introducing a transformative investment philosophy known as “Strategic Alpha.” Spearheaded by the renowned equity strategist Professor John Okekunle, the fund is pioneering the deployment of “Patient Capital” long-term, high-conviction investment that prioritizes deep fundamental research over short-term momentum. By integrating institutional-grade structural safeguards and a UK-regulated operational framework, TAF is redefining the standards of fiduciary duty in West Africa. This approach is designed to rebuild the value foundation of the Nigerian securities market, offering global institutional partners a disciplined and transparent vehicle for capturing the nation’s profound economic potential.

The Philosophy of Strategic Alpha 

In the volatile world of emerging markets, many investors succumb to the “noise” of market sentiment, leading to the rapid entry and exit of capital often referred to as short-term speculative capital. Tos Alpha Fund rejects this methodology in its entirety. Instead, Professor John Okekunle has introduced the concept of “Strategic Alpha.” This philosophy is built on the belief that true value is not found in daily price fluctuations but in identifying companies with durable competitive moats, visionary leadership, and products that address essential national challenges.

Strategic Alpha requires a “sniper-style” precision. The TAF investment team, led by Professor John Okekunle, conducts exhaustive fundamental analysis, looking far beyond surface-level financial statements. They examine the structural health of an industry, the integrity of corporate governance, and the company’s alignment with Nigeria’s long-term economic goals. By identifying these “value anchors” early, TAF can commit capital for the long term, allowing the underlying businesses to mature and capture market leadership. This is the essence of “Patient Capital” an investment style that understands that meaningful growth takes time and discipline.

Institutional-Grade Structural Safeguards 

Central to TAF’s mission is the restoration of trust between global capital and the Nigerian market. To achieve this, the fund has implemented institutional-grade structural safeguards that are rare in the region. Managed by Okekunle Equity Partners (UK) Ltd., the fund operates under a framework regulated by international standards, ensuring that every operation from asset custody to financial reporting meets the highest global benchmarks. This “Hedge-Minded” approach to risk management does not mean the fund is a hedge fund in the traditional sense; rather, it means that the fund utilizes sophisticated risk-mitigation strategies to protect investor capital from avoidable structural failures.

These safeguards include the use of global tier-1 custodians, independent third-party audits, and a transparent reporting portal accessible via tosalphafund.com. By adhering to the International Financial Reporting Standards (IFRS) and the rigorous compliance protocols of the City of London, TAF provides a “institutional-grade structural protection” for its investors. This level of institutional integrity ensures that even while the fund pursues aggressive growth in a dynamic market like Nigeria, the underlying capital is protected by a fortress of regulated excellence.

The National Impact of Patient Capital 

The Tos Alpha Fund operates under a unique sovereign mandate. Professor John  Okekunle’s return to Nigeria was not merely a commercial venture but an answer to a “National Call.” Consequently, the fund’s definition of success includes “National Impact.” TAF believes that the most profitable investments are those that solve the nation’s most pressing problems be it through strengthening the banking system, securing the food supply chain, or providing reliable energy infrastructure.

When capital is “patient,” it becomes a partner to the companies it invests in. TAF does not just trade stocks; it supports the growth of enterprises that are critical to Nigeria’s industrialization. This alignment of investor interests with national development creates a virtuous cycle of growth and stability. As these companies thrive, they generate superior returns for TAF’s partners, while simultaneously contributing to the socio-economic fabric of the country. This dual-purpose mission pursuing profit through the lens of value creation is what sets Tos Alpha Fund apart as a leader in the new era of African capital markets.
